Carson, CA -- Junior Zach Jones (Los
Alamitos, CA/University of Hawai'i-Hilo) fired an 11-over 151
over the first two rounds of play to end day one tied for 42nd at
the 57th SoCal Intercollegiate Championship, hosted by UC San
Diego and played at Marbella Country Club.
Jones fired a 6-over 76 after the first 18
holes, and cut one stroke off his afternoon total to give him a
151 after the first day of competition. Sonoma State's Jarin Todd
and West Florida's Matthew Galloway both shot 70 and 66 to forge a
two-way tie for the top spot, while 4th-ranked West Florida leads
the tournament with a 555 total, ahead of second place St. Edwards
at 571. Barry, Sonoma State and Western New Mexico round out the
top five.

The two-day tourney concludes tomorrow with a
single round of 18 holes.
